Clobetasol propionate is a corticosteroid with high potency that binds to glucocorticoid receptors, thereby modulating gene expression to inhibit inflammatory mediators (e.g., prostaglandins, leukotrienes) and suppress immune responses. It also induces vasoconstriction and reduces edema.
Hydrocortisone sodium phosphate is a corticosteroid that binds to the glucocorticoid receptor, leading to regulation of gene transcription. It inhibits phospholipase A2, reducing pro-inflammatory mediators such as prostaglandins and leukotrienes. It also suppresses immune cell migration and cytokine production.
